Vegan Brownies
These rich and fudgy vegan brownies are a delightful indulgence, combining wholesome ingredients for a guilt-free treat. Perfectly balanced with a chocolatey flavor, they are quick to prepare and satisfy any sweet tooth.

30 minutes
Difficulty: Easy
American
190 kcal
Ingredients
- all-purpose flour - 40 grams
- cocoa powder - 20 grams
- brown sugar - 50 grams
- maple syrup - 30 ml
- unsweetened applesauce - 30 grams
- coconut oil - 20 grams, melted
- vanilla extract - 5 ml
- baking powder - 1/4 teaspoon
- salt - a pinch
- walnuts - 20 grams, chopped (optional)
Steps
- Preheat your oven to 180°C (350°F) and grease a small baking dish or line it with parchment paper.
- In a mixing bowl, combine the all-purpose flour, cocoa powder, brown sugar, baking powder, and salt.
- In another bowl, mix the melted coconut oil, maple syrup, applesauce, and vanilla extract until well combined.
-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and stir until just combined, being careful not to overmix.
- If desired, fold in the chopped walnuts for added texture.
- Spread the brownie batter evenly in the prepared baking dish.
- Bake in the preheated oven for about 20 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out mostly clean.
- Allow the brownies to c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.
- Cut into squares and serve warm or at room temperature.
